With the right preparation, your dinner party will be enjoyable and stress-free.
![1. Plan well ahead](https://www.readersdigest.ca/wp-content/uploads/2016/05/2_117.jpg?fit=291%2C291)
1. Plan well ahead
Choose the main course first, as the other dishes shouldn’t overpower it.

Aim for Variety
For the other courses, aim for variety between hot and cold, rich and light and the textures you get from different cooking methods: steamed salmon has a very different effect to pan-fried.

List all the work involved.
How much can be done in advance? What must be done just before serving? Ensure your plans are feasible and make a timetable.

Balance
Check there’s a balance between meat, fish and vegetables. Look at herbs and spices and try to avoid repeating flavours.
